Deebo Samuel's Injury Status Looms Over 49ers' NFC Championship Preparation

TL;DR Summary
San Francisco 49ers' wide receiver Deebo Samuel missed practice due to a shoulder injury, casting doubt on his availability for the upcoming NFC Championship Game against the Detroit Lions. His absence could significantly impact the team's offense, as Samuel's versatility and playmaking ability have been crucial to their success. Additionally, veteran players Nick Bosa and Trent Williams also sat out practice for rest, while defensive lineman Kalia Davis had his practice window opened after being on the Injured Reserve list.
